Resume and Cover Letter Assistance
Resume and cover letter assistance within online career services offers vital support to students seeking to present themselves effectively to potential employers. These services often include expert reviews, editing, and personalized advice to enhance clarity and professionalism. They help ensure that application materials accurately reflect the student’s skills, experiences, and aspirations.
Guidance provided typically covers tailoring resumes and cover letters to specific job descriptions, optimizing keywords for applicant tracking systems, and maintaining proper formatting. Such support increases the likelihood of securing interviews by making applications stand out in competitive job markets. Professional online career platforms often provide templates and step-by-step guidance to simplify this process.
Additionally, online career services may offer feedback on language, tone, and content, ensuring clarity and impact. This assistance aims to boost students’ confidence and improve their chances of success in the job application process. As part of comprehensive online student support, resume and cover letter assistance remains an essential component of effective online career guidance.

Challenges and Limitations of Online Career Guidance
Online Career Services and Guidance face several notable challenges that can impact their effectiveness. One primary concern is the lack of personal interaction, which may hinder the development of a strong counselor-student rapport and reduce the ability to address individual nuances. This limitation can affect the precision of advice provided.
Additionally, technological barriers such as unreliable internet connections, lack of access to suitable devices, or low digital literacy can prevent many students from fully benefiting from online career support. These issues are particularly prevalent among students in rural or underserved areas.
A further challenge is the potential for miscommunication or misinterpretation amid virtual communication channels. Without face-to-face interaction, assessing a student’s true personality, interests, and motivations becomes more difficult, which may lead to less tailored guidance.
Lastly, online career guidance platforms often lack immediate feedback or real-time interaction, which can slow down decision-making processes and diminish engagement. These limitations underscore the need for continuous investment in technology and training to optimize the delivery of online career services.
